====Recent years (2000s)==== {{See also|List of electronic dance music festivals}} By 2010, raves were becoming the equivalent of large-scale rock music festivals, but many times even bigger and more profitable. The [[Electric Daisy Carnival]] in Las Vegas drew more than 300,000 fans over three days in the summer of 2012, making it the largest EDM music festival in North America. [[Ultra Music Festival]] in Miami drew 150,000 fans over three days in 2012 while other raves like [[Electric Zoo]] in New York, [[Beyond Wonderland]] in LA, [[Detroit Electronic Music Festival|Movement]] in Detroit, [[Electric Forest]] in Michigan, [[Spring Awakening Music Festival]] in Chicago, and dozens more now attract hundreds of thousands of "ravers" every year. These new EDM-based rave events (now simply referred generically to as "[[music festivals]]") sell out. Festival attendance at the Electric Daisy Carnival (EDC) increased by 39.1%, or 90,000 attendees from 2011 to 2012. In 2013, EDC had attendance of approximately 345,000 people, a record for the festival. The average ticket for EDC cost over $300 and the event contributed $278 million to the Clark County economy in 2013.<ref>{{cite web |url=http://w.insomniac.com/newsDetails.php?news=607 |title=EDC Las Vegas 2013 Economic Impact |website=w.insomniac.com |access-date=21 January 2015 |url-status=dead |archive-url=https://archive.today/20150121204609/http://w.insomniac.com/newsDetails.php?news=607 |archive-date=21 January 2015}}</ref> This festival takes place at a 1,000-acre complex featuring a half dozen custom built stages, enormous interactive art installations, and hundreds of EDM artists. [[Insomniac Events|Insomniac]], a US EDM event promoter, holds yearly EDC and other EDM events. [[File:A Rave in Seoul, South Korea in 2001.jpg|thumb|A Rave in Seoul, South Korea in 2001]]
